PROG 120: Object-Oriented Programming Concepts
5.00 Credits
Bellevue College
Students learn object oriented programming techniques using the current software development tools and a .NET programming language. Students apply these techniques for developing applications for both Windows and Web environments. Students will create classes, components, interfaces and user controls. Class provides the foundation for sophisticated application development.
Prerequisite:
Prerequisite: PROG 117 or PROG 118. Placement by assessment into ENGL 101 or ENGL 092 or 093 with a C- or better.

PROG 140: SQL & Relational Database Programming
5.00 Credits
Bellevue College
Students learn to apply relational database theory by creating databases, tables, views and indexes in a server environment. Focus is on developing complex SQL queries to retrieve meaningful information and on developing procedures to manipulate data. SQL server and related client tools are used in all work. Prerequisite: DBA 130 and choose one of PROG 113, or PROG 117 or PROG 118.

PROG 160: Systems Analysis & Design
5.00 Credits
Bellevue College
Examines the system-development cycle in depth. Topics include, problem identification, problem solving, and information-gathering techniques. Current structured tools are used to describe business rules and objects, data flow, data structures, and process flow and documentation. Creative problem solving and working in a team environment are stressed.
Prerequisite:
Prerequisite: IT 101 at BCC with a C- or better. Placement by assessment into ENGL 101, or ENGL 092 or 093 with a C- or better.

PROG 175: Database Reporting
5.00 Credits
Bellevue College
Students develop professional quality reports using the most up-to-date reporting tools in the industry. Students learn to select information from relational databases and create meaningful reports for data analysis and deploy reports in Windows applications and on the Web. Reporting techniques include drilldown, graphing and cross tabs as well as standard grouping and summarization of data. Prerequisite: BTS 168.

PROG 210: Enterprise Software Development II
5.00 Credits
Bellevue College
Students expand their ability to create enterprise applications using current software languages. Focus is on data access methodologies and middle tier component development for use from Windows and Web environments. Students learn about managing data in multi-user environments using tiered application architecture.
Prerequisite:
Prerequisite: PROG 120 and PROG 140 at BCC with a C- or better.

PROG 235: Operating Systems
5.00 Credits
Bellevue College
Presents operating system concepts with emphasis on definition, configuration, resource allocation, and control of peripheral devices. Students assess systems and their resources, applications, and utilities. Prerequisite: 15 prior college Programming credits. Placement by assessment into ENGL& 101 (prev ENGL 101) or completion of ENGL 092 or 093 with a C- or better.
